ERIE, Pa. – The Penn State Behrend baseball team will travel to Greensburg, Pa. to play face Pitt-Greensburg in an Allegheny Mountain Collegiate Conference (AMCC) doubleheader at 1 p.m. and 4 p.m. on Saturday.

Behrend News & Notes:

* The Lions are coming off a 7-5 victory over Fredonia on Wednesday
* Behrend is 1-1 on the week for a 12-6 overall record
* The Lions are looking to remain undefeated in AMCC play against the Bobcats after sweeping Hilbert last week
* Senior Scott Sada (Saegertown, PA/Saegertown), who extended his hitting streak to 11 games, now has back-to-back games with a home run
* Sada is first in the conference in doubles (12) and in stolen bases (12), while ranking second in home runs (3)
* Freshman Joshua Wagner (South Park, PA/South Park) is tied for third in the AMCC with 19 RBIs
* As a team, Behrend ranks second in the AMCC in ERA (3.40) and doubles (40)

Pitt-Greensburg News & Notes:

* The Bobcats are 5-13 overall and 2-2 in conference play
* Pitt-Greensburg recently fell 10-9 to Mt. Union on Wednesday
* Tyler Holland ranks fourth in the AMCC with a .386 batting average
* As a team, the Bobcats are third in the AMCC with 106 RBIs this season
* Pitt-Greensburg recorded double-digit RBIs in three games, posting a season-best 18 vs. Chatham

Series History

* Behrend holds a 42-13 overall record against the Bobcats, dating back to 1998
* Last season, Pitt-Greensburg went 3-1 vs. the Lions
* The Bobcats and Behrend split the regular season, before Pitt-Greensburg tallied a pair of wins in the AMCC Tournament
